FLO Tease Collaboration With Stormzy For His ‘Hide & Seek’ Remix

FLO is all set to collaborate with Stormzy for the remix of his already released song ‘Hide & Seek’. In an interview with Capital XTRA, FLO spoke about their musical careers and who they wish to work with in the future, and they unanimously agreed that it should be Stormzy. Now, they have posted the interview snippet and finally given us the news we have all been waiting for. “It’s happening! FLO ft Stormzy. Our ‘Hide & Seek’ remix is coming soon,” they wrote in the caption.
‘Hide & Seek’ is a song from Stormzy’s third album called ‘This Is What I Mean’. The album version of ‘Hide & Seek’ featured vocals from Nigerian singers Oxlade, Äyanna and Teni, and was co-written by Tems. Prior to the release of the album, Stormzy requested his fans to listen to it with “an open heart.”
“If you hate it after I promise to God I’m perfectly fine with that, I’m just grateful you listened with openness,” he added. He admitted that he had made peace with the fact that people may never like this album, but the response has been overwhelming.
FLO’s Renée, in an interview, said, “Since girl groups are basically non-existent right now, we have a chance to really make music that people can feel and relate to and bring back that sound. We want to sell out arenas and just completely take over!” The trio made their debut on ‘Jimmy Kimmel Live!’ with their viral single ‘Cardboard Box’ and have also achieved the BRITS Rising Star Award 2023.
